Kisspeptin-10 is the active fragment of kisspeptin — the master regulator of the hypothalamic-pituitary-gonadal (HPG) axis. It stimulates GnRH neurons which trigger LH and FSH release, stimulating testosterone (men) or estrogen (women) production. The 'master switch' of reproductive function. Used in research for diagnosing and treating hypogonadism and infertility. Due to its very short half-life (~4 min), pulsatile dosing is used in clinical research settings.
